The broader macroeconomic environment continues to exert a significant influence on cryptocurrency markets, and ETHUSD is no exception. The US Dollar Index (DXY) is currently trading at 100.7, showing a mixed picture across different timeframes. On the 1-hour chart, it exhibits a neutral trend with a bullish signal, while the 4-hour chart shows a neutral trend with a bearish signal, and the daily chart is neutral with a bearish signal. This ambiguity in the DXY mirrors the indecision seen in ETHUSD itself. A stronger dollar generally correlates with weaker risk assets, including cryptocurrencies, due to increased borrowing costs and reduced liquidity. Conversely, a weaker dollar can often provide a tailwind for assets like ETHUSD. The current mixed signals from the DXY suggest that its immediate impact on ETHUSD might be muted, allowing technical factors to take greater precedence in the very short term.

Oil prices, specifically Brent Crude at $83.79, are also showing a mixed trend. While the 1-hour chart displays a bearish signal, both the 4-hour and daily charts indicate a bullish signal, despite the current price decline. Elevated oil prices have historically been linked to rising inflation expectations, which in turn can influence central bank policy. If oil prices continue to climb, it could reignite inflation concerns, potentially leading to more hawkish monetary policies. Such policies, characterized by higher interest rates, tend to dampen speculative asset classes like cryptocurrencies. The current price action in oil suggests a battle between supply concerns and demand outlooks, making its immediate directional impact on ETHUSD uncertain but important to monitor for inflation implications.

Whale Movements and Exchange Flows
Without specific on-chain data on whale movements or exchange flows, it's challenging to provide a definitive analysis. However, we can hypothesize based on the price action. If ETHUSD is indeed being supported at $1,874.22, it suggests that larger holders (whales) may be accumulating or defending this level. Conversely, if selling pressure intensifies and this support breaks, it could indicate that whales are distributing their holdings or reducing risk exposure. Similarly, large inflows into exchanges often precede sell-offs, while significant outflows can suggest accumulation and confidence in future price appreciation. Traders should ideally monitor these on-chain metrics for confirmation of the technical picture. The fact that the price is currently testing support suggests that any significant whale activity, whether buying or selling, will be a critical determinant of the next move.
